The son of the long-time dictator Muamar Gaddafi, Saif Al-Islam, is back and this time he wants to run for the head of state, according to a Gaddafi family spokesman.

The spokesman for Gaddafi family, Basem Al-Hashimi Al-Soul, told Egypt Today that Saif Gaddafi will run in the 2018 presidential election that is being now prepared by the High National Elections Commission (HNEC) under the auspices of the UNSMIL.

"Saif enjoys the support of major tribes in Libya and he will offer Libyans measures to stabilize the country in accordance with the Libyan geography and in coordination with all Libyan factions." the spokesman told the Egyptian news operator.

Saif Gaddafi, who is sentenced to death by a firing squad in absentia, was released in June after a six-year imprisonment by militia fighters in Zintan.
